Homer Bailey has been Strait Filthy

By: nickev | June 22nd, 2009 | Category: Bats

Louisville, KY – Facing one of the best teams in the International League last Wednesday, the Louisville Bats once again rode Homer Bailey (7-5, 2.83) to a victory, as Bailey threw eight shutout innings in leading Louisville to a 6-2 win over the Norfolk Tides in game three of a four-game set.

bailey-homer_paw

In the victory, Bailey scattered seven hits over his eight innings, allowing just one free pass while fanning seven, helping Louisville move their record, to what was at the time, a season-best five games over .500 (35-30).

Since being optioned back to Louisville on May 24th after one start with the Reds, Bailey has been strait nasty in four starts, allowing just one earned run in 31.1 innings of work. Three of Bailey’s appearances since coming back to Derby City have resulted in the right-hander not allowing a run, and at one point his scoreless inning streak had reached 20.

Since being drafted in the first round by the Reds in 2004, the native Texan has at times looked to like he could emulate everyone’s favorite Texas-born pitcher, and Robin Ventura beater, the Ryan Express. While Bailey’s consistency has at times wavered in his career, he hopes to continue his current run of success, as he has twice earned IL Pitcher of the Week honors in 2009.
